The last thing you want to have when you are shaking someone’s hand is sweaty palms. Unfortunately, you don’t always have time to clean up this problem in the restroom before you have to shake someone’s hand. What’s the solution? I’ve seen people use their pants, but this doesn’t usually work that well and it also is rather obvious. I recommend keeping a paper towel in your pocket. That way, right before you shake someone’s hand, you can quickly reach into your pocket and dry off your hand. People reach into their pockets all the time, so this looks entirely natural. Just remember to change this paper towel every once and awhile, especially if you’re the sweaty type.
